Choosing the best ski boots is crucial for enjoying winter sports activities, particularly for individuals with narrow toes. The fit of the boot directly affects comfort, management, and performance on the slopes. A poor fit may end up in discomfort, lack of responsiveness, and even accidents.
Boot fitting for narrow feet requires understanding the unique anatomy and characteristics of this foot sort. Narrow feet sometimes have decrease volume and a more slender profile, making it tough to seek out normal ski boots that provide a secure fit. This can result in extreme movement inside the boot, compromising each comfort and management. The finest approach is to seek out manufacturers identified for catering to narrower construct boots.
When considering boot fit, it's crucial to make the most of a professional boot fitter. An skilled professional will assess foot shape, arch height, and overall volume. They will usually utilize specialised tools to measure the feet in various positions. Accurate measurements can uncover specific wants, making certain that the chosen boot will perform optimally and stay comfy throughout the day.
Many ski boot manufacturers have started to recognize the need for fit variations. Some brands offer specific models designed exclusively for individuals with narrow feet. These boots often feature a narrower last, which is the mold used to create the boot's shape. A good example is using a 97mm final, versus a wider 100mm or 102mm final discovered in many normal boots.

The liner of the boot can be a crucial element in achieving the specified fit. Custom liners could be heat-molded and adjusted for a cosy feel across the foot. This adaptability permits for a customized fit, accommodating the specific contours of narrow toes whereas also enhancing warmth and luxury. Many boot retailers are geared up with know-how to mold liners efficiently, offering a further layer of customization.
Another essential side to assume about during boot fitting is the flex of the boot. Flex ratings point out how much resistance the boot will provide when flexing ahead. For those with narrower toes, a softer flex might go well with lighter people better, allowing for higher control whereas skiing. Conversely, extra aggressive skiers might favor a stiffer boot to reinforce responsiveness.

Once the boot fitting process is complete, it’s essential to interrupt in the boots properly. While the preliminary fit may feel excellent, experiencing the boots during skiing will reveal how the fit holds up over time. A gradual method to using the boots might help ease any potential discomfort, permitting for changes if necessary. Over time, the liners might mold to the foot better, offering an enhanced fit.
Socks play a vital role in the general boot expertise. Choosing the proper ski socks for narrow feet can affect comfort significantly. Opt for skinny, moisture-wicking socks to keep away from bunching and discomfort contained in the boot. Thick socks can cause pressure points, leading to discomfort or cold ft on the slopes.
Additionally, some might find it helpful to make use of footbeds or custom insoles that support the arch and supply additional cushioning. These inserts can help fill excess quantity in boots designed for wider feet, ensuring a cosy fit round narrow areas of the foot. A good footbed can even help in alignment and steadiness, bettering overall skiing performance.
It’s vital to do not overlook that ski boots should fit snugly but comfortably. Avoid boots which are excessively tight and trigger ache, as they'll result in circulation issues and blistering. When making an attempt on ski boots, performing a few actions like bending the knees and simulating snowboarding might help decide how properly the boot conforms to the foot (Professional Boot Fitting Solutions Offered). The toes ought to just brush the tip of the boot when standing upright however mustn't really feel cramped
